我已动态生成html删除按钮,以根据所引入的数据添加到表中每行的末尾。生成按钮并在每个行的末尾添加按钮以删除该特定行。除了表格外,页面上还有一个表格,最后有一个提交按钮。由于某种原因出现在页面加载上的按钮会触发事件以验证页面上的表单。当我在表中动态添加新行时,删除按钮正常工作以删除行,但是当我刷新时,它表现为普通的提交按钮。我无法弄清楚它的表现方式奇怪的原因。任何帮助将不胜感激。这是我的HTML。
.html
var s = $('body').scrollTop();
答案 0 :(得分:0)
Django会在每次提交按钮单击时导致表单验证。禁用“删除”按钮以执行表单验证解决了我的问题。我添加了#34; formnovalidate"属性为删除按钮标签,它工作神奇!
{% buttons %}
<input type="submit" name="action" value="Delete" class="btn btn-danger btn-xs" formnovalidate />
{% endbuttons %}